[PATCH v9 2/2] selftest/powerpc: Add PAPR sysfs attributes sniff test

Include a testcase to check if the sysfs files for energy and frequency
related have its related attribute files exist and populated

+// SPDX-License-Identifier: GPL-2.0-or-later
+/*
+ * PAPR Energy attributes sniff test
+ * This checks if the papr folders and contents are populated relating to
+ * the energy and frequency attributes
+ *
+ * Copyright 2022, Pratik Rajesh Sampat, IBM Corp.
+ */
+
+#include <stdio.h>
+#include <string.h>
+#include <dirent.h>
+#include <sys/types.h>
+#include <sys/stat.h>
+#include <unistd.h>
+#include <stdlib.h>
+
+#include "utils.h"
+
+enum energy_freq_attrs {
+	POWER_PERFORMANCE_MODE = 1,
+	IDLE_POWER_SAVER_STATUS = 2,
+	MIN_FREQ = 3,
+	STAT_FREQ = 4,
+	MAX_FREQ = 6,
+	PROC_FOLDING_STATUS = 8
+};
+
+enum type {
+	INVALID,
+	STR_VAL,
+	NUM_VAL
+};
+
+int value_type(int id)
+{
+	int val_type;
+
+	switch (id) {
+	case POWER_PERFORMANCE_MODE:
+	case IDLE_POWER_SAVER_STATUS:
+		val_type = STR_VAL;
+		break;
+	case MIN_FREQ:
+	case STAT_FREQ:
+	case MAX_FREQ:
+	case PROC_FOLDING_STATUS:
+		val_type = NUM_VAL;
+		break;
+	default:
+		val_type = INVALID;
+	}
+
+	return val_type;
+}
+
+int verify_energy_info(void)
+{
+	const char *path = "/sys/firmware/papr/energy_scale_info";
+	struct dirent *entry;
+	struct stat s;
+	DIR *dirp;
+
+	if (stat(path, &s) || !S_ISDIR(s.st_mode))
+		return -1;
+	dirp = opendir(path);
+
+	while ((entry = readdir(dirp)) != NULL) {
+		char file_name[64];
+		int id, attr_type;
+		FILE *f;
+
+		if (strcmp(entry->d_name, ".") = 0 ||
+		    strcmp(entry->d_name, "..") = 0)
+			continue;
+
+		id = atoi(entry->d_name);
+		attr_type = value_type(id);
+		if (attr_type = INVALID)
+			return -1;
+
+		/* Check if the files exist and have data in them */
+		sprintf(file_name, "%s/%d/desc", path, id);
+		f = fopen(file_name, "r");
+		if (!f || fgetc(f) = EOF)
+			return -1;
+
+		sprintf(file_name, "%s/%d/value", path, id);
+		f = fopen(file_name, "r");
+		if (!f || fgetc(f) = EOF)
+			return -1;
+
+		if (attr_type = STR_VAL) {
+			sprintf(file_name, "%s/%d/value_desc", path, id);
+			f = fopen(file_name, "r");
+			if (!f || fgetc(f) = EOF)
+				return -1;
+		}
+	}
+
+	return 0;
+}
+
+int main(void)
+{
+	return test_harness(verify_energy_info, "papr_attributes");
+}
